It’s no secret that Mat Pilates is one of the best and toughest of all the Pilates apparatus. Yep, I think the Mat is a piece of Pilates equipment. It’s also what Joseph Pilates created first and wanted people to do every day. Until he realized just how hard it was! But, you don’t have to be an old pro to get down with the Pilates Mat. The Mat work will meet you where you are in your fitness level and Pilates practice. So, why don’t we make the Mat something you can do on a rainy day, busy day or even a sunny day on the beach?

#1 You can do the Mat work anywhere you can lay on the ground

#2 You can do it for as little or as long as you want. My Mat classes are only 30 minutes and my personal Mat practice is only 21 minutes!

#3 It’s as hard as you want it to be

#4 You just need yourself. Or, if you want to bring a magic circle, ball or weights to the mat you can. But, if you find yourself in an airport you can look back at reason #1 and get your Pilates on

#5 It works the entire body from head to toe and back again
